Are there/Should there be Guidelines for Signature Size?

This isn't the most pressing issue for the MiceChat forum, but I think it's worth asking.

Are there official guidelines for how much (or how LARGE of things) we can put into our signature? For example, other forums I've participated in require sig pictures to be within a certain amount of pixels in height, or a given maximum number of lines of text/links. It's not in the official Rules and Regulations, but I wonder if the mods have any related thoughts or input.

It isn't a widespread problem, but a few members have rather large pictures and YouTube videos, etc, in their signatures, and it does disrupt a thread with unnecessary scrolling.
